On Jan. 7, Student Venture members will participate in “Fast for Fastbreak.” According to Kate Shanklin, Student Action Leadership Team (S.A.L.T.) member and senior, club members will fast for an upcoming Student Venture retreat.

“We will start the fast around dinner time the night before and spend most of the following day together in prayer and worship,” Shanklin said.
Shanklin said the fast only lasts for one day, which the club will accompany with prayers.
She said, “We always conclude our fast event with a feast. This is our second year fasting before the retreat, and we did the feast the first year, too.”
According to Student Venture sponsor Brian Clark, this leads up to Student Venture’s upcoming retreat called “Fastbreak Winter Conference 2012.”
Clark said the conference will take place on the weekend of Jan. 13 in Cincinnati.
“The retreat is $250 as a total, which includes transportation to Cincinnati, lodging, food, service opportunities, speakers, live music and an awesome time,” Clark said via email.
Shanklin said that because of the proximity of winter break and finals week, Student Venture does not have many upcoming events planned.
According to Clark, the last event of the semester is the “Celebrate Christmas Snowball Dance,” which took place on Dec. 5 in the Freshman Center cafeteria from 6:30 to 8 p.m.
Shanklin said, “It’s not quite a dance, just more of a regular meeting with some fun Christmas music.”
Recently, Student Venture began meeting on Monday nights instead of Tuesday mornings. According to Shanklin, on Tuesday mornings club members now participate in activities that aim to make this school a better place. Shanklin said this change gives the club more time for its weekly meetings.
Shanklin said, “The change is going well. I think that students especially enjoy the mornings of service. Hopefully we get more students at our evening meetings on Monday nights though.”
